            Fortuna ain't all that.

            You think Fortuna is going to bully Lomachenko?

            I think you have it backwards, and Fortuna isn't good when he's backing up.

            Fortuna keeps his right too low and his feet are too slow and too far apart...he'll be very susceptible to Lomachenko.

            And don't over-rate Fortuna's handspeed...yeah, he can put some quick combinations together, but he won't be able to rely on much of that against Lomachenko.

            He'll have to rely on more one or two punches at a time, and he's not fast enough or have good enough technique to beat Lomachenko at that game.

            And I think Lomachenko's conditioning will hold up just fine against Fortuna.

            But we'll see how well Fortuna's stamina holds up.

            Looking forward to this fight if it gets made.
